March 8, 2025 - by Bob Howard - BinghamtonHockey.net The Binghamton Black Bears are again back at the Hitachi Energy Arena in Wytheville, Virginia for the 2nd meeting all time between the Black Bears and the Blue Ridge Bobcats. Tonight's game starts at 7:30 PM. Last night Black Bears scored late in the 1st period with a Dan Stone slap shot at the 19:59 mark of the 1st period and that was the only scoring until the 3rd period where the two teams combined for 9 goals. The Black Bears scored 4 goals in the first 5:17 of the 3rd period from Cj Stubbs, 2 goals from Gavin Yates in a 26 second span and then a goal from Scott Ramaekers. The Black Bears scoring was rounded by Dakota Bohn and Zac Sirota who both scored on the power play. The Black Bears scored three power play goals in the game, now #1 power play in the league now in ranking and in goals with 60. The Bobcats got goals in the 3rd period from Michael Mercurio, Nicholas McHugh and Daniel Klinecky, both the McHugh and Klinecky goals were scored in the last 90 seconds of the game. The Black Bears will be going for win #19 in a row and their 40th win of the regular season tonight. Win-Loss-Standings: BIN: 44 GP - 39-4-1 - 113 PTS, 1st - Empire BRB: 42 GP - 21-16-5 - 67 PTS, 5th - Continental Leading Scorers: BIN: Tyson Kirkby - 37 GP - 32 + 48 = 80 PTS BRB: Daniel Martin - 29 GP - 9 + 24 = 33 PTS Net-Minders: BIN: Connor McAnanama 25-2-1 2.14 GAA, .920 Save % BRB: Greg Hussey 3-2-0 3.23 GAA, .912 Save % Specialty Teams: BIN: Power Play - Ranked 1st, 60 PPGF, 27% - Penalty Kill - Ranked 3rd, 29 PPGA, 86% BRB: Power Play - Ranked 12th, 19 PPGF, 13% - Penalty Kill - Ranked 11th, 39 PPGA, 77%
